June
#11 of 12 months
Worth considering
Tsuyu rainy season — persistent rain and humidity; good prices but not a strong window for first-time visitors.
- ↑Hotels drop to affordable pricing: June is one of Osaka's better value months and the city is noticeably less crowded than the spring or summer festival period
- ↑Osaka's indoor food culture is completely weather-proof: Kuromon Ichiba Market, ramen and takoyaki shops, and izakayas are just as excellent whether it's raining or not
October
#1 of 12 months
Best match
Osaka's second-best month — excellent weather, Osaka Marathon, and the city quietly settling into its best season.
- ↑Near-ideal conditions: 22°C highs with low humidity and genuine sunshine — the most comfortable weather in Osaka's year outside of April, without April's cherry blossom crowds
- ↑Osaka Marathon (late October) brings a festive weekend to the city, with the race course passing Osaka Castle and Dotonbori; worth timing around even as a spectator

June trade-offs
- ↓Tsuyu (rainy season) brings 185mm across the month with persistent grey skies and heavy humidity — outdoor plans are fundamentally constrained
- ↓The combination of 29°C heat and 74% humidity is uncomfortable for extended outdoor exploration; sweat is unavoidable even in light rain
- ↓No major events anchor the month; the Tenjin Matsuri of July and cherry blossoms of spring are both outside the June window
October trade-offs
- ↓Autumn foliage is still arriving in October — the famous red maple season at nearby temples peaks in November; October visitors get good weather but not the full colour display
- ↓112mm of rainfall means occasional wet days; October weather in Osaka can still produce a rainy week, though typhoon risk drops significantly from September
- ↓International visitor numbers are climbing again after the summer lull; Dotonbori and Kuromon Market are busier than June-September
